Yes not inly the 2 VC-25s will be here, a few days before the USAF will also bring in airport security personnel and some equipment in its likely C-17 who will go through all security measures surrounding the airfield and where even snipers be positioned and have all the aviation fuel checked and sealed for AF One etc, and in addition another C-17 will be flying in the President's limo - all in be a few USAF aircrafts to support The President's visit. Hence subang will play host to a a few USAF aircrafts.

American presidents had stayed away because of years of anti-Western rhetoric under former Malaysian leader Mahathir Mohamad, but current Prime Minister Najib Razak wants Washington to recognise Malaysia as a global player, our correspondent adds.

 

In his turn, Mr Obama wants Kuala Lumpur to sign a free trade deal with 10 other nations - the so-called Trans-Pacific Partnership.
